Yes, but with compatibility issues. The main designer may crash when editing graphs or maps. The runtime often works fine in Windows 10 (run as Windows 7 compatibility mode). Windows 11 requires turning on .NET 3.5 and disabling Core Isolation (Memory Integrity) in some cases. Unless you need 10

Some hardware OEMs (like Fujitsu, Epson for POS systems) legally host custom versions of the Crystal Reports 10.5 runtime for their drivers. Check your printer or scanner manufacturer’s driver download page and search for "Crystal Reports redistributable."


SAP offers a free (registration required) "SAP Crystal Reports for Visual Studio" development environment: https://www.sap.com/developer/tools-community.html

This is not version 10.5.37, but it provides a modern designer capable of opening many legacy reports after a migration wizard.
